ENT Info

ENT Summary:
An ENT Otolaryngologist treats afflictions of the ear, nose and throat. An ENT Otolaryngologist typically works in a hospital or clinic. You should see an ENT Otolaryngologist for ailments of the ear, nose and throat such as strep throat or bronchitis.

ENT FAQs:
What is an

ENT

?
A ENT is a physician who treats disorders of the ear, nose and throat and an ENT treats related allergies. ENT is often used in place of Otolaryngologist and stands for Ear, Nose and Throat.

What disorders does an ENT treat?
An ENT treats allergies such as food allergies, allergic ear diseases and hay fever.

What treatments can an ENT do?
An ENT can perform procedures to determine the allergy, such as skin or blood tests. ENTs can also prescribe medications and allergy shots. You can see an allergist or an ENT for allergic symptom treatment.
